One cohort of installs, tracked from the day you bought them. Revenue ROAS is what your dashboard shows. Contribution ROAS is what your bank account sees.

Revenue ROASContribution ROAS
0%100%200%D0D60D120D180D240D300
TakeawayA cohort is not break-even at 100% ROAS. After 20% of revenue-related cost and $0.10 per install, contribution only reaches zero when Revenue ROAS hits 130%. At D30 you are at 34% revenue but only 23% contribution — a team holding the line at 100% believes it is profitable 30 points before it is. Both curves flatten at day 240, where the paying lifetime ends.

Payback does not move in a straight line with CPI. A 20% improvement to $2.00 pulls payback from M9 in to M7; a 50% deterioration to $3.75 stops it paying back inside 24 months entirely. The further you sit from a healthy multiple, the more each cent of CPI costs. Note the $3.75 row: LTV/CAC is still 1.41× — every install is individually profitable — yet the company never pays back, because a thin margin cannot carry $25k/mo of fixed cost. Unit economics working is not the same as the business working.

What the Payback Engine models

Most UA dashboards answer “what was my ROAS?”. This tool answers the question your CFO actually asks: when is the whole programme cash-positive — ad spend, fixed cost, store fees and all. It runs a month-by-month P&L where every cohort you buy stacks its revenue over its paying lifetime, and tracks the cumulative line until it crosses zero.

The Solve backwards mode inverts the model: pick the month you need to be whole, and it derives the maximum CPI that gets you there — then converts it into a D7 revenue ROAS kill line your creative team can test against within a week. The Cost of doing nothing mode compounds a realistic 6–10%/mo CPI drift to show what an unrefreshed creative set quietly costs over a year, on identical spend.

Frequently asked questions

What is a payback period for mobile app UA?

The number of months until the cumulative profit of your user acquisition programme returns to zero — every dollar of ad spend, fixed cost and revenue-related cost paid back by cohort revenue. It's a stricter and more honest metric than per-cohort ROAS, because it includes fixed costs and the cash trough you have to finance along the way.

Why is my cohort not break-even at 100% ROAS?

Because dashboards show revenue ROAS, not contribution. Store fees (typically 15–30%), rewards, refunds and per-install variable costs sit between revenue and your bank account. Depending on your cost structure, true break-even usually sits at 120–140% revenue ROAS.

What is creative decay and CPI drift?

Ad creatives fatigue: as frequency builds, CTR falls and the auction charges you more for the same install. At scale on Meta and TikTok, CPI on an unrefreshed creative set typically drifts up 6–10% per month. Compounding for a year, that quietly doubles your acquisition cost — which is why the Cost of doing nothing view usually shocks people.

How do I use the D7 kill line?

Because a cohort revenue curve has a roughly fixed shape, an early ROAS reading predicts the endpoint. The tool derives the day-7 revenue ROAS a creative must clear for your payback target to stay alive — below it, kill the creative and move budget. Re-derive the multiple from your own cohort data before trusting it.

A planning model, not a financial forecast. Revenue is modelled as a flat monthly contribution per paying user across the paying lifetime, then zero — retention drives the shape of that lifetime, not a month-by-month decay curve. Fixed cost does not scale with budget. Replace every default with your own numbers before making a decision on them.
